WebA method of measuring reactive strength is through calculating the Reactive Strength Index (RSI) of an athlete. RSI is the ratio between jump height & ground contact time and is … WebJul 31, 2016 · How to calculate the Reactive Strength Index There are three common methods to calculate the performance of the RSI test. These are: Method 1: RSI = Jump Height / Ground Contact Time Method 2: RSI = Flight Time / Ground Contact Time Method … The incremental drop jump reactive strength index test was developed to …

WebJul 6, 2024 · During rebound tasks, the reactive strength index (RSI), calculated as the ratio of jump height to ground contact time, has been indicated as a useful performance metric … WebApr 16, 2024 · Research often used RSI, or mRSI as assessments of reactive strength. The following equations are how each metric is derived: RSI = Flight Time / GCT mRSI = Jump Height / GCT When comparing these metrics against research derived norms, it is important to understand if the research is using RSI or mRSI.
